Download NowThe Council for the Indian School Certificate Examination (CISCE) has declared the results of the rechecked answer sheets for Indian Certificate of Secondary Education (ICSE) and Indian School Certification (ISC) today.
Students can check their class 10 and 12 results of the rechecked answer sheets through the CISCE’s official website at recheckresults.cisce.org. The login details to access the results consist of UID and Index number, which are mentioned on the admit card.
Notably, students, who are not satisfied with their recheck results can apply for re-evaluation from May 28 to 30, 2025, the council said through the official notice.

How to check ICSE, ISC Rechecking Results 2025?
Students can check their ICSE, and ISC rechecking results 2025 by following the steps given below.
- Go to the official website at cisce.org.
- Click on the link “Recheck Results” tab on the homepage.
- Type login details such as Unique ID and index number (check from the admit card).
- Press the show results button.
- Then click on the print result.
The council declared the ICSE and ISC board results 2025 on April 30, where around 99.02% students were declared pass in the Class 12, while 99.09% qualified the Class 10 board exams.
